草庐IT

google-body-browser

全部标签

真正“搞”懂HTTP协议之body的玩法

我们聊完了HTTP的特点和起始行的部分,并且着重的聊了聊请求方法和状态码。这两个东西十分重要,因为它们往往会配合头字段使用,我一再强调,后续的内容在涉及到相关内容的时候。从这一章开始,直到HTTP/2为止,我会带大家学习并通过Node来实践HTTP/1的核心头字段部分,HTTP的一些能力,其实大部分都是通过头字段来扩展的。那么这一章,我们就来学一学跟body有关的头字段部分。我们先来回忆一下,关于body的部分,到目前为止,我们已知的内容有哪些呢?在0.9的时代,可以说是只有响应返回的body的,而没有请求的body。到了1.0才有了请求体和响应体,也就是请求和响应才双双有了body,到了1.

真正“搞”懂HTTP协议之body的玩法

我们聊完了HTTP的特点和起始行的部分,并且着重的聊了聊请求方法和状态码。这两个东西十分重要,因为它们往往会配合头字段使用,我一再强调,后续的内容在涉及到相关内容的时候。从这一章开始,直到HTTP/2为止,我会带大家学习并通过Node来实践HTTP/1的核心头字段部分,HTTP的一些能力,其实大部分都是通过头字段来扩展的。那么这一章,我们就来学一学跟body有关的头字段部分。我们先来回忆一下,关于body的部分,到目前为止,我们已知的内容有哪些呢?在0.9的时代,可以说是只有响应返回的body的,而没有请求的body。到了1.0才有了请求体和响应体,也就是请求和响应才双双有了body,到了1.

文献阅读 2.6 使用 WashU Epigenome Browser 探索与 3D 染色质结构相结合的基因组数据

期刊:Naturemethods(47.990/Q1)Exploringgenomicdatacoupledwith3DchromatinstructuresusingtheWashUEpigenomeBrowser使用WashUEpigenomeBrowser探索与3D染色质结构相结合的基因组数据TotheEditor—Three-dimensional(3D)genomicstructuresarevitalforgeneregulationandcellfunction.High-throughputtechnologiesbasedonchromosomeconformationcap

文献阅读 2.6 使用 WashU Epigenome Browser 探索与 3D 染色质结构相结合的基因组数据

期刊:Naturemethods(47.990/Q1)Exploringgenomicdatacoupledwith3DchromatinstructuresusingtheWashUEpigenomeBrowser使用WashUEpigenomeBrowser探索与3D染色质结构相结合的基因组数据TotheEditor—Three-dimensional(3D)genomicstructuresarevitalforgeneregulationandcellfunction.High-throughputtechnologiesbasedonchromosomeconformationcap

Android Retrofit 解决response.body().string()只能执行一次

Retrofit请求结果响应数据response.body().string()调用一次之后再掉第二次显示结果为空值call.enqueue(newCallback(){@OverridepublicvoidonResponse(Callcall,Responseresponse){try{Debug.d("response:"+response.body().string());ResponseEntityresponseEntity=ResponseWrapper.getResponseEntity(response.body().string());if(MSG_CODE_SUCCESS

Android Retrofit 解决response.body().string()只能执行一次

Retrofit请求结果响应数据response.body().string()调用一次之后再掉第二次显示结果为空值call.enqueue(newCallback(){@OverridepublicvoidonResponse(Callcall,Responseresponse){try{Debug.d("response:"+response.body().string());ResponseEntityresponseEntity=ResponseWrapper.getResponseEntity(response.body().string());if(MSG_CODE_SUCCESS

关于php:调用API时解析body出错

TherewasanerrorparsingthebodywhencallinganAPI我正在开发一个OCR项目,我正在尝试使用vidadoAPI。当我通过posman发送发布请求时,它给了我正确的响应,但是当我从php调用API时,它给了我以下错误1Clienterror:`POSThttps://api.vidado.ai/read/text`resultedina`400BadRequest`response:{"detail":"Therewasanerrorparsingthebody"}我的代码是1234567891011121314$client=new\\GuzzleHttp

关于php:调用API时解析body出错

TherewasanerrorparsingthebodywhencallinganAPI我正在开发一个OCR项目,我正在尝试使用vidadoAPI。当我通过posman发送发布请求时,它给了我正确的响应,但是当我从php调用API时,它给了我以下错误1Clienterror:`POSThttps://api.vidado.ai/read/text`resultedina`400BadRequest`response:{"detail":"Therewasanerrorparsingthebody"}我的代码是1234567891011121314$client=new\\GuzzleHttp

关于css:静态定位正常布局中body元素的高度是否默认不是其容器的100%?

Isthebodyelement'sheightnot100%ofitscontainerbydefaultinthestaticpositioningnormallayout?到目前为止,我一直假设默认情况下,根据正常的布局行为,即使设置了position:static,元素也会填充容器元素高度的100%。然而,一个简单的实验证明我的假设是错误的,我很震惊。我明白,在正常的布局行为中,块元素的高度是有弹性的并且可以拉伸以填充它们的全部内容。但是,出于某种原因,我认为这不适用于元素。所以,在我的简单实验中,我有以下HTML:123456789101112131415html{backgroun

关于css:静态定位正常布局中body元素的高度是否默认不是其容器的100%?

Isthebodyelement'sheightnot100%ofitscontainerbydefaultinthestaticpositioningnormallayout?到目前为止,我一直假设默认情况下,根据正常的布局行为,即使设置了position:static,元素也会填充容器元素高度的100%。然而,一个简单的实验证明我的假设是错误的,我很震惊。我明白,在正常的布局行为中,块元素的高度是有弹性的并且可以拉伸以填充它们的全部内容。但是,出于某种原因,我认为这不适用于元素。所以,在我的简单实验中,我有以下HTML:123456789101112131415html{backgroun